For how long does it require to get an Austrian driver's license?
The procedure can take anywhere from a few weeks to several months, depending on the individual's preparedness for tests and the current demand at local authorities.
2. What languages are the theory tests offered in?
The theory tests are normally offered in German; nevertheless, some driving schools may provide resources or preparatory classes in English or other languages.
3. Is there an age limitation for acquiring a driver's license?
Yes, there are age limitations specific to each class of license. The minimum age to use for a basic passenger car license (Class B) is 18.
4. Can I drive in Austria with a foreign license?
Yes, you can drive in Austria with a foreign driver's license for a minimal duration, generally approximately six months. After this, if you are a local, you must transform it to an Austrian license.
